STN EXPO West returned to Reno, Nevada for six days of specialized student transportation training, educational sessions, leadership development, cutting-edge technology demonstrations and unique networking experiences. The conference featured a full agenda, that included the Green Bus Summit, Bus Technology Summit, the Trade Show and the Ride & Drive with Live Technology Demonstrations, all as a catalyst to have the conversations that are making a difference in the industry. BOSTON, Mass. – Michelle Harpenau, Manager of Commercial Development for Durham School Services, has been awarded the National School Transportation Association’s (NSTA) Golden Merit Award for her exemplary service and dedication to the school bus industry

The NSTA Golden Merit Award was created in 1969 as a way to recognize school bus professionals for their dedication and contributions to the school bus industry in areas such as safety, community service, business practices, and vehicle maintenance.

Michelle, along with other award recipients, were recognized and presented with the award at the NSTA Awards and Installation Dinner on July 22, 2025, surrounded by family and fellow team members and industry professionals. The award presentation was held as part of NSTA’s 2025 Annual Meeting and Convention.

WORCESTER, Mass. — On Thursday, July 24, the Massachusetts Clean Energy Center (MassCEC), in coordination with its partner Vermont Energy Investment Corporation (VEIC), will host an electric school bus (ESB) Ride and Drive event. This event is designed to support school districts and municipal stakeholders in exploring zero-emission transportation solutions by providing hands-on experience with a variety of ESB models from multiple manufacturers. The Ride and Drive is part of MassCEC’s broader School Bus Advisory Services Program, which provides no-cost technical assistance to public school districts planning for fleet electrification.

Shoppers Hoped Ioniq 6 N Would Be Cheaper But It’s Not Looking That Way

  • The Ioniq 6 N may start at the same price as the Ioniq 5 N in South Korea.
  • US pricing for the Ioniq 5 N starts at $68K, well above the Model 3 Performance.
  • While pricey, the Ioniq 6 N promises unmatched driver engagement for an EV.

American shoppers in the market for the 2026 Hyundai Ioniq 6 N could be in for some sticker shock if reports about prices in Korea prove to be accurate. While some had hoped it would offer a competitive alternative to the Tesla Model 3 Performance, early pricing leaks suggest it might land in a different tier altogether. Instead of undercutting the competition, the Ioniq 6 N may be priced more in line with Hyundai’s existing performance EV, the Ioniq 5 N.

Read: Hyundai’s Fastest Electric Sedan Can Drift And Snarl Like A Gas Car While Hitting 62 In 3.2

According to recent reports, the Ioniq 6 N is expected to start at around 77 million won in South Korea, the equivalent of around $55,000. Sounds just about perfect, right? Well, the Ioniq 5 N also sells for 77 million won in Korea, but its price has been jacked up to $67,800 in the United States. If this rumor is true, that means the Ioniq 6 N may also start at around $68,000 when it lands stateside.

Expectations Versus Reality

That would come as somewhat of a surprise, given that the entry-level Ioniq 6 is almost $5,000 cheaper than the base Ioniq 5 in the US. Some had assumed this meant the Ioniq 6 N would also undercut the Ioniq 5 N, which is slightly bigger. Additionally, as the Ioniq 6 N is Hyundai’s second high-performance EV using many of the same parts as the Ioniq 5 N, one would have thought the firm would have been able to bring its costs down.

 Shoppers Hoped Ioniq 6 N Would Be Cheaper But It’s Not Looking That Way

Hyundai Or Tesla?

A price tag of over $65,000 would make the Ioniq 6 N significantly more expensive than the Tesla Model 3 Performance, which starts at $54,990. Admittedly, the Ioniq 6 N has a healthy 131 hp advantage over the Tesla and is also equipped with far more driver-focused features, which should make it much more enjoyable to drive.

Interestingly, while the Hyundai has a big power advantage, the Tesla is slightly quicker off the mark, at least on paper, capable of hitting 62 mph (100 km/h) in 3.1 seconds in Euro-spec, compared to the Hyundai’s 3.2 seconds.

Pricing aside, the Ioniq 6 N has the ingredients for an intoxicating EV. It features an 84 kWh battery pack and two electric motors, typically delivering 601 hp but capable of producing 641 hp with the N Grin Boost function enabled.

This Drag Race Between Corvette ZR1 And Tesla Model S Plaid Wasn’t Even Close

  • Both the C8 Corvette ZR1 and Tesla Model S Plaid deliver over 1,000 horsepower.
  • In ideal conditions, the Tesla Model S Plaid runs the quarter-mile in 9.23 seconds.
  • Launching the Tesla is easy, but getting a perfect start in the Corvette is trickier.

High-horsepower showdowns are always a spectacle, especially when they pit cutting-edge electric speed against old-school combustion muscle. That’s exactly the case with the new Chevy Corvette ZR1, which has caused a stir in the performance car world with its 1,064-hp V8 and the largest turbochargers ever fitted to a production car.

But can all that power outmatch one of the fastest production EVs on the planet, the Tesla Model S Plaid, on a drag strip? A new test sets out to answer that question.

Watch: This American Monster Just Faced A Supercar And What Happened Was Unexpected

To most casual observers, the Corvette ZR1 may seem like the favorite. However, for those who are familiar with Tesla’s capabilities, the two are actually quite well-matched.

Thanks to a pair of mighty electric motors, the Model S Plaid delivers 1,020 hp and benefits from all-wheel drive. It is heavier than the Corvette, tipping the scales at 4,812 lbs (2,183 kg), compared to the ZR1 Coupe’s 1,665 kg (3,670 lbs). Despite this, the spec sheet would suggest that Tesla has the advantage. Tesla says it can sprint down the quarter-mile in 9.23 seconds, whereas Chevy says the new ZR1 needs 9.6 seconds.

Muscle vs. Electrons

In the first of a few drag races between the new Corvette ZR1 and the Model S Plaid, Drag Times gave the jump to the C8. Initially, the two pick up speed at similar rates, but as the race progresses, the Tesla pulls ahead to take a commanding win. In this race, the Tesla set a time of 9.243 seconds, whereas the ZR1 needed 9.8 seconds.

It was a similar story in the second race. However, the Tesla won even more convincingly as the YouTuber didn’t give it such a big head start. The Corvette driver also failed to match the time of his first run, running the quarter-mile in a somewhat disappointing 10.3 seconds. In the third and final race, the Tesla again set a 9.2-second quarter-mile, whereas the ZR1 was left trailing with a 10.2-second time.

As we’ve seen many times in the past, it’s much easier to set consistent acceleration times in a high-performance EV than it is in a gas-powered car. So for now, the Model S Plaid comes out on top. Now we just have to wait and see what the all-wheel drive hybrid ZR1X can do, with Chevy suggesting it’ll dip below the 9.0-second mark in the quarter-mile.

EPA Provides Update on Clean School Bus Program

22 July 2025 at 21:27

After what felt like the end of the road for the Clean School Bus Program, the U.S. Environmental Protection Agency provided an update overview, including the anticipation of additional information regarding the 2024 rebate program.

In an email Monday, the EPA reminded awardees of next steps for the rebate and grant programs, provided program oversight and compliance, and shared resources and news.

For the 2022 CSB Rebate, EPA said it completed review of most school bus projects and Close Out Forms, or COF, submitted by rebate recipients. EPA also said it is actively working with selectees to ensure accuracy and completeness. For those who have not completed their COF, the EPA is working with those selectees to ensure it is submitted in an expedited fashion.

Additionally, EPA said it is performing site visits with all 2022 CSB rebate recipients.

Meanwhile, about 50 percent of the awarded funding under the 2023 CSB rebate program has been disbursed. The EPA is encouraging all selectees to submit their payment request forms (PRF) for those projects. If the PRF has not been submitted, selectees must either submit the form as soon as possible or request an extension via the online portal.

Upon completing the PRF, rebate selectees will receive an official funds disbursement email from the EPA, with the money typically available within seven to 10 days. Once selectees receive the funds they must “email the EPA’s Office of the Chief Financial Officer (EPA-CSB-FinancialReporting@epa.gov) within 10-business days of spending their funds on eligible expenses or passing the rebate funds to a third-party to complete the purchase for eligible expenses,” the EPA stated.

When school buses are deployed and replaced, and infrastructure is installed, the EPA stated that selectees will need to submit their 2023 COF.

EPA also reminded Clean School Bus Program grant recipients of the July 30 deadline for filing semi-annual reports, which cover January through June 2025. The EPA asked that all selectees submit their progress reports to the EPA project officer.

Additional information regarding the 2024 rebate program is forthcoming, EPA said.

The EPA is also hosting various webinars through its Office of Grants and Departments that could be of interest to grant awardees as well as webinars through the Automated Standard Application for Payments.

Rate of Illegal School Bus Passing Incidents Decline, Says NASDPTS

By: Ryan Gray
22 July 2025 at 21:21

The National Association of State Directors of Pupil Transportation Services (NASDPTS) reported a reduction in illegal passing incidents that occur around school bus stops during the 2024-2025 school year.


The announcement of the 13th National Stop Arm Violation Count came during the National School Transportation Association Annual Meeting and Convention Tuesday in Boston, Massachusetts. Earlier this year, 36 states and the District of Columbia participated in voluntary one-day counts of motorists passing the federally mandated stop arm and flashing red lights at school bus stops while children are loading or unloading.

The 114,471 school bus drivers, or 31 percent of the nation’s total, reported a total of 69,408 vehicles passed their buses illegally. Adjusting to account for 100 percent all school bus drivers in the U.S., NASDPTS said over 225,000 illegal passing violations could occur on one day. NASDTPS also extrapolated that 40.6 million incidents could occur during a 180-day school year across all 50 states. While still high, the figure represents 10-percent fewer illegal passes than the 45.2 million reported for the 2023-2024 school year.

“We recognize for the first time we have seen reductions in illegal passings, but we also know the problem is far from resolved,” NASDPTS said in a statement.

Even before the COVID-19 pandemic, school districts nationwide saw the number of illegal passings spike. NASDPTS had previously cited 41.8 million violations occurring using data from the 2019 and 2022 surveys, as the survey was suspended for two years during the height of COVID, when schools nationwide closed their doors and few school buses were on route. The survey returned in 2022.

Meanwhile, the most recent survey indicated 80 percent of the reported illegal passes occurred on the left side of the stopped school bus. More notably, that left almost 20 occurring on the right side of the bus, where the loading doors are located and where students enter and exit.

Half of the observed illegal passes, 34,748 instances, occurred during afternoon routes. Nearly 46 percent, or 31,878 violations, occurred in the morning and 2,782 violations, 4 percent, occurred during midday routes. Over 63 percent of the violations were committed by motorists in oncoming vehicles as opposed to 23,372 vehicles, over 36 percent, following from the rear.

“The illegal passing of stopped school buses continues to be the greatest safety danger to children,” added Mike Stier, NASPTS president and the transportation program lead at the Illinois Board of Education. “We encourage each state to raise awareness on this important safety issue and to do everything possible to ensure motorists put the safety of school children first.”

Georgia led the way with the most school bus drivers participating in the one-day count at 13,468 followed by Tennessee with 11,811 and North Carolina with 10,597.

WOODRIDGE, ILL. – Hendrickson announces the official launch of the newest advancements in STEERTEK NXT steer axles on International RH, LT, and MV series trucks and IC Bus CE series buses, expanding the reach of Hendrickson’s next-generation axle technology to even more of the commercial vehicle market. Weight optimization was designed into every component, from axle seat and knuckle castings to axle beam refinements. Proudly fabricated and assembled in the U.S.A., this innovative axle design provides up to 25 pounds of additional weight savings compared to the previous generation, while maintaining its advantages in serviceability, dependability, and maintenance for today’s demanding fleet operations.

With this launch, Hendrickson has expanded its limited warranty coverage for STEERTEK NXT axles with rated capacities of up to 14,600 pounds. The existing 10-year, 1-million-mile limited structural warranty still covers the axle and kingpin assembly, steering arm assembly, and knuckle assemblies. Now, additional warranty coverage on kingpin bushings, kingpin wear, thrust bearings, tie rods, and tie rod ends is included for 5 years or 750,000 miles*.

“The expansion of our STEERTEK NXT advancements to International reinforces our commitment to delivering innovative solutions that provide value to fleets,” said Sean Whitfield, Director of Marketing at Hendrickson. “This axle is built to go the distance while making service easier and less frequent, which is a win for both fleets and technicians.”

Opel Built An Electric SUV That Might Make Hot Hatches Nervous

  • Opel has revealed the Mokka GSE, its fastest and most aggressive electric model to date.
  • The small SUV features sporty bumpers, yellow brake calipers, and 20-inch alloy wheels.
  • A 278 hp motor drives the front wheels, aided by a bespoke chassis and suspension setup.

Small electric performance cars are picking up speed, and in Europe, Stellantis has quietly assembled a diverse lineup across its brands. Among them are the Abarth 600e, the Alfa Romeo Junior Veloce, the Lancia Ypsilon HF, and the upcoming Peugeot 208 GTI. Now Opel is joining the mix with a sportier take on the Mokka.

This electric variant kicks off Opel’s revamped GSE sub-brand with sharper styling and performance upgrades.

More: Opel’s Rugged SUV Could Rival Dacia’s Budget Off-Roader

The fastest electric Opel (Vauxhall in the UK) model to date looks more aggressive than the regular Mokka, taking inspiration by the GSE Rally prototype that debuted last May. Black inserts in the front and rear bumpers emphasize the air intakes, and GSE badging on the grille and side panels signals its performance focus. The standout, however, is the set of 20-inch alloy wheels with a clean, aerodynamic design and bright yellow brake calipers, which look especially large on a compact SUV.

Inside the cabin, the upgrades continue. The front seats are trimmed in Alcantara and shaped for extra support, matched by similarly finished door inserts. A reshaped steering wheel, aluminum pedals, and white and yellow accents help differentiate the GSE from its tamer siblings. The dual 10-inch screens in the digital cockpit now include performance-focused graphics unique to this model, providing real-time data while driving.

Performance Matches Rivals

Power comes from a single electric motor producing 278 horsepower (207 kW or 280 PS) and 345 Nm (254.5 lb-ft) of torque. These figures are in line with the top-spec versions of the Abarth and Alfa Romeo counterparts, as well as the earlier GSE Rally concept. The front wheels handle all that power with the help of a Torsen limited-slip differential.

\\\\\\\\\\\\
\\\\\

Opel claims the Mokka GSE can accelerate from 0 to 100 km/h (0 to 62 mph) in 5.9 seconds, while its top speed is capped at 200 km/h (124 mph. This makes the Mokka GSE quicker than the more powerful but heavier Grandland Electric AWD.

More: The Most Powerful Opel Ever Comes With A Shocking Price Tag

Besides having almost double the power of the standard Mokka Electric, the GSE features a unique chassis setup. The suspension has been lowered by 10 mm and includes dual hydraulic shock absorbers for better damping. The rear axle is stiffer, the steering has been retuned, and stopping power comes from Alcon brakes with 380 mm discs and four-piston calipers.

The Mokka GSE uses the same 54 kWh lithium-ion battery pack found in the regular Mokka Electric. However, due to the performance enhancements and extra hardware, the WLTP range is expected to fall short of the standard model’s 406 km (252 miles). Even so, the GSE keeps its weight under 1,600 kg (3,527 pounds), which is not bad for a fully electric crossover with this level of performance.

Details about the market launch and the pricing of the Opel Mokka GSE in Europe will be announced in the coming months. The model will also be available in the UK, albeit with Vauxhall emblems.

Lucid Air Gains New Feature You’d Have To Be Stupid To Use

  • The Lucid Air will gain access to Tesla’s Supercharger network later this month.
  • Owners shouldn’t use it as access requires a $220 adaptor and charges at 50 kW.
  • Lucid also introduced the 2026 Air, which features more range in Touring guise.

The Lucid Gravity is the brand’s white knight, but the Air is rolling into 2026 with a handful of updates. The biggest is access to the Tesla Supercharger network, although you’d have to be dumb or desperate to use it.

While that sounds odd, let us explain. Starting on July 31, Air owners can use a $220 NACS adapter to gain access to more than 23,500 Tesla Superchargers. That seems fantastic, but the Air is only capable of charging at speeds up to 50 kW. This means it could take up to an hour to gain 200 miles (322 km) of range.

More: Lucid Air Drivers Will Soon Be Passengers In Their Own Cars

That’s ridiculous for a ‘fast charger’ and you’d be far better off using a traditional CCS charging station. Depending on the trim, the Air supports a DC CCS fast charging capability of up to 300 kW and that’s six times higher than at a Tesla Supercharger.

Despite being terrible, Lucid’s Emad Dlala claimed “Access to the Tesla Supercharging network … is yet another major milestone.” However, if there are other alternatives, you should avoid Superchargers like the plague.

 Lucid Air Gains New Feature You’d Have To Be Stupid To Use

Besides Supercharger access, the 2026 Air Pure comes with an improved air conditioning compressor from the Gravity. It promises improved cooling as well as quieter operation.

Buyers will also find a newly standard Lucid Mobile Charging Cable Kit and optional 19-inch Aeronaut wheels, which are available in Platinum or Stealth. The Comfort and Convenience Package has also been updated to include a rear center console display and storage bin.

The $79,900 Air Touring builds on that and features higher density battery cells. They help to increase the EPA-estimated range over 6% to 431 miles (694 km).

Last but not least, the Air Grand Touring now comes standard with 20-way power front seats with heating, ventilation, and massage functions. Lucid said they “make road trips in the industry’s longest range electric vehicle, at up to 512 miles (824 km) of EPA-estimated range, even more comfortable and relaxing.”

Tesla’s Cybertruck Incentives Look Like Panic Sales Dressed Up As Deals

  • Tesla is offering free transfers for its Full Self-Driving system for the Cybertruck.
  • Several Tesla Cybertrucks are available with discounts of over $3,000.
  • The electric pickup is also available with 0 percent APR financing.

Come September 30, not a single electric vehicle in the United States will qualify for a federal tax credit. As that deadline approaches, Tesla appears increasingly motivated to clear out as much inventory as possible.

The company has rolled out a number of incentives across its lineup, with a particular focus on the slow-selling Cybertruck. Even so, it’s unclear whether these perks will be enough to boost demand.

Review: GWM Ora GT Proves The Chinese Mean Business

There are dozens of Cybertrucks in Tesla’s current inventory, some of which are eligible for the federal EV tax credit, and some of which aren’t. Regardless, almost all of them are being sold with generous price cuts, with some valued at upwards of $3,000. Eligible vehicles can get the tax credit regardless of whether they purchase the electric pickup or lease it.

In case discounts and credits aren’t enough to convince people to get behind the wheel of a Cybertruck, there’s another incentive on offer. All Cybertrucks that are leased from Tesla’s current inventory now come standard with a 20-inch Cyber Wheel upgrade as standard, complete with all-terrain tires.

0 Percent Financing, With Conditions

In addition, the Cybertruck is available with 0 percent APR financing. However, this is only available for “well-qualified buyers with excellent credit” who order a new Cybertruck with Full-Self Driving and provide a minimum down payment of 4 percent on terms of up to 60 months.

 Tesla’s Cybertruck Incentives Look Like Panic Sales Dressed Up As Deals

Tesla has also started advertising several offers that apply across its range, including for the Cybertruck. For example, all military members, first responders, teachers, and students can receive a $1,000 discount for being ‘American Heroes,’ and every new Tesla includes a free one-month trial of Full Self-Driving.

Free FSD Transfers

Perhaps the most intriguing offer currently available is that Full Self-Driving can now be transferred to a new vehicle free of charge. Usually, FSD is locked to the vehicle, rather than the owners who have paid for it. During promotional periods like this, Tesla often offers free transfers of FSD for brief periods, but this appears to be the first time the Cybertruck has been included. While that’s a step in the right direction, Tesla should make FSD free to transfer for all owners, all the time.

Trump’s Trade War Just Cost GM Over $1 Billion

  • Tariffs cost GM $1.1 billion in the second quarter and could cost $5 billion this year alone.
  • The added fees weighed on the automaker, which reported revenues of $47.1 billion.
  • GM is committed to electric vehicles, but noted ICE models now have a “longer runway.”

President Trump’s trade war continues to cause self-inflicted injuries as American companies are getting slammed by higher fees. This includes General Motors, which revealed tariffs cost them $1.1 billion in the second quarter.

All told, the automaker is expecting tariffs to cost them between $4 and $5 billion this year alone. That’s a staggering figure and one that will likely result in price increases.

More: GM Needs A Corvette Turnaround As Sales Crash In First Half

Tariffs aside, the company earned $47.1 billion in revenue in the second quarter and had an adjusted EBIT (Earnings Before Interest and Taxes) of $3 billion. GM went on to note the latter figure decreased primarily due to tariffs.

In North America, the company reported net revenues of $39.5 billion. This was aided by record crossover sales as well as strong demand for trucks. U.S. dealer inventories were also down in Q2, while EV sales were up significantly.

 Trump’s Trade War Just Cost GM Over $1 Billion

Other notable takeaways include lower than average incentive spending and average transaction prices in excess of $51,000. The automaker said this shows “robust demand across our portfolio.”

While the elimination of the clean vehicle credit will likely cause chaos, GM noted second quarter EV sales were up 111% from a year ago and they controlled 16% of the U.S. EV market.

 Trump’s Trade War Just Cost GM Over $1 Billion

Chevrolet became the second best-selling EV brand as sales jumped 146% in Q2. This is largely due to the affordable Equinox EV, which is the third best-selling electric vehicle in America so far this year. The company went on to note Cadillac is the best-selling electric luxury brand and the 5th largest EV brand in America – including both luxury and mainstream brands.

In a letter to shareholders, CEO Mary Barra acknowledged slower EV growth. However, she said “We believe the long-term future is profitable electric vehicle production, and this continues to be our north star. As we adjust to changing demand, we will prioritize our customers, brands, and a flexible manufacturing footprint, and leverage our domestic battery investments and other profit-improvement plans.” Speaking of flexibility, Barra noted ICE models have a “longer runway” than initially expected.
